Best time to go to Mackay

The best time to visit Mackay is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. January is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ly cloudy with moderate rain. July is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

The nearest major airports for your trip to Mackay

Flying into Mackay, Queensland offers several airport options. Mackay Airport (MKY) is only 3km from the city centre, with nearby hotels such as Coral Cay Resort, Quest Mackay on Gordon, and MainStay Suites Mackay, all conveniently located. Hamilton Island Airport (HTI) is 92km away, with top-notch resorts like the 5-star Qualia and 4.5-star Beach Club within 1.6km. Proserpine Airport (PPP) is 98km distant, with A & A Motel and Prince of Wales Hotel situated just 10km from the airport, offering shuttle services for easy access. Each airport provides a range of transportation to ensure a smooth arrival for visitors.

What's the seasonal weather like in Mackay?
The hottest months are usually January and February, with an average temperature of 26°C, while the coldest months are July and August, with an average of 20°C. The rainiest months in Mackay are March, January, February and December, with each month seeing an average of 259 mm of rainfall.
